Virtual private networks (VPNs) are often used to connect to foreign sites whose owners have blocked access to their resources for users from around the globe. It’s up to the smartphone owner to periodically disable these services or use them permanently.

However, some user resources cannot be connected to via VPN.

The issue of disabling a VPN depends only on the resources you visit. With VPN turned off, it is impossible to go to some foreign portals, which are blocked by the owners as a part of foreign policy. At the same time, some services, on the contrary, are not available via VPN. For example, with a VPN you will not be able to pay for parking or access government websites.

Some VPN-services can be turned on automatically when the user visits certain sites, this option is provided in settings. On the other hand, some VPNs have a so-called tunnel separation feature, when we specify a specific white or black list of resources to visit which VPN must be enabled or, conversely, disabled. This is a more flexible scheme, which allows you not to enable the service manually all the time. The system does it by itself.

The smartphone won’t suffer seriously if you don’t turn off the VPN at all. The mere fact that the VPN is on can only affect the battery charge: it drops a little, but otherwise there are no restrictions.
